Raphael Ndukwe Chukwu (born 22 July 1975) is a Nigerian international footballer who played as a striker.

Career

Chukwu has played professionally in Nigeria, South-Africa, Italy, and Turkey for Enyimba International, Udoji United, Shooting Stars, Mamelodi Sundowns, Bari[1] and Çaykur Rizespor.[2]

He participated at the 2000 Africa Cup of Nations, scoring in the Final against Cameroon,[3] and earned ten senior caps for Nigeria.[2]

In September 2004 he was banned by FIFA for failing his contractual obligations towards Çaykur Rizespor.[4]
